发布/更新时间:2025年08月03日
CentOS 6.5企业级MySQL深度部署手册
一、系统环境准备
在部署MySQL前需确保系统环境符合企业级标准:
sudo yum update -y
sudo yum install epel-release -y
rpm --import /etc/pki/rpm-gpg/RPM-GPG-KEY-EPEL-6
建议搭配高可用云服务器部署,确保99.99%的在线率。
二、MySQL 5.6专业部署
通过官方YUM源安装企业级版本:
sudo yum install mysql-server mysql-connector-java -y
chkconfig mysqld on
service mysqld start
关键参数:
- innodb_buffer_pool_size = 4G(物理内存的70%)
- innodb_log_file_size = 256M
- query_cache_size = 64M
三、安全加固方案
执行标准化安全配置:
mysql_secure_installation
iptables -I INPUT -p tcp --dport 3306 -j ACCEPT
service iptables save
建议定期使用备份方案保护数据安全。
四、性能调优实战
关键优化技术:
- 启用慢查询日志:slow_query_log=1
- 优化表结构:ANALYZE TABLE/OPTIMIZE TABLE
- 配置查询缓存:query_cache_type=1
参考行为分析技术监控异常访问。
五、高可用架构建议
企业级推荐方案:
- 主从复制架构
- 使用高性能VPS作为备机
- 配置Keepalived实现自动故障转移
六、运维监控体系
建议集成:
- Prometheus + Grafana监控
- pt-query-digest分析工具
- 专业控制面板管理